powerd by GitHub Pages.
openssl11-devel conflicts with 1:openssl-devel-1.0.2k-24.amzn2.0.6.x86_64
AmazonLinux2にopenssl1.1.1とMySQL8を同時にインストールできないんだが?
Python3.10にopenssl1.1.1以降が必須だからsudo yum install openssl11 openssl11-devel
したいんだが
MySQLの方で依存されてるopenssl-devel
とopenssl11-devel
が競合してインストールできない
sudo amazon-linux-extras install -y mariadb10.5でも
同じく
めちゃめちゃググったけどAmazonLinux2でopenssl11とMySQL同時に入れてる報告が1件も見つからなかったら多分無理なんだろうな
CentOS7ではできるらしいが…
AmazonLinux2は早く滅びろAmazonLinux2023来い
openssl1.1.1 is required for Python 3.10 so that I prompted sudo yum install openssl11 openssl11-devel
but faild,
because openssl11-devel
and openssl-devel
are conflicted (MySQL depends on openssl-devel)
sudo amazon-linux-extras install -y mariadb10.5
produces same error.
I have googled but I can’t find any successful report of installing openssl11 and MySQL at the same time on AmazonLinux2
It’s probably impossible, I assume.
I wish AmazonLinux2 be destoroyed, need AmazonLinux2023
sudo yum update -y
sudo yum remove -y mariadb-* openssl openssl-devel
sudo yum install -y python3-devel gcc make patch git mysql-devel libffi-devel bzip2 bzip2-devel readline readline-devel sqlite sqlite-devel tk-devel xz-devel zlib-devel ncurses-devel
wget https://repo.mysql.com/mysql80-community-release-el7-7.noarch.rpm
sudo yum localinstall -y mysql80-community-release-el7-7.noarch.rpm
sudo yum install -y --enablerepo=mysql80-community mysql-community-server mysql-community-devel
sudo yum -y groupinstall "Development Tools"
wget https://www.openssl.org/source/openssl-1.1.1t.tar.gz && tar xvf openssl-1.1.1t.tar.gz && cd openssl-1.1*/
./config --prefix=/usr/local/openssl --openssldir=/usr/local/openssl
make -j $(nproc)
sudo make install
sudo ldconfig
sudo tee /etc/profile.d/openssl.sh<<EOF
export PATH=/usr/local/openssl/bin:\$PATH export LD_LIBRARY_PATH=/usr/local/openssl/lib:\$LD_LIBRARY_PATH
EOF
source /etc/profile.d/openssl.sh